statement
A statement is a clear expression of something in speech or writing. It is used to provide information, facts, or an opinion to others, often in a formal way.

Souvent confondu avec
A sentence is a grammatical unit; a statement is the content or information being shared.
Notes d'usage
A statement can refer to both a spoken opinion and a formal document, such as a financial record (bank statement).
Erreurs courantes
Learners often say 'speak a statement' instead of the correct collocation 'make a statement'.
Astuce mémo
Think of a 'State' (country) making a formal announcement; that is a 'statement'.
Origine du mot
Derived from the verb 'state', which comes from the Latin 'status', meaning condition or manner of standing.
Modèles grammaticaux
Contexte culturel
In English-speaking countries, a 'personal statement' is a required essay for college and university applications.
